OpenGL Rotations around World Origin when they should be around Local Origin?

GlRotate() rotates the ModelView Matrix around the World Origin, so to rotate around some arbitrary point, you need to translate your matrix to have that point at the origin, rotate and then translate back to where you started.

Swap your rotate and translate calls around :).
